Skating on Thin Sincerity: Plot Summary (No Spoilers)

The story follows a professional hockey player navigating the twilight of his career and a heroine who enters his orbit at the absolute worst—or perhaps best—possible time. Facing intense media scrutiny and immense pressure from team management, our hero must maintain a pristine public image to secure his legacy and his team’s standing in the league. When a chance encounter leads to an unexpected arrangement, both characters find themselves tangled in a web of obligations, false identities, and undeniable attraction.

As the season progresses, the lines between their orchestrated public appearances and their private moments begin to blur. Ferguson brilliantly sets up a high-stakes environment where every glance is captured by paparazzi and every misstep could ruin their respective careers. The tension builds not just from their physical proximity, but from the emotional armor both characters wear to protect themselves from past heartbreaks.

The Final Whistle: Ending Explained & Plot Twists (Spoilers)

The climax of the novel reaches a boiling point when their private arrangement is leaked to the media by a rival player seeking to undermine the team’s focus right before the championship game. This revelation forces a temporary separation, leading to a heartbreaking third-act conflict where both characters must evaluate if what they built was purely tactical or deeply real.

In a grand romantic gesture that mirrors the high drama of the sport itself, the hero uses his post-game victory interview to declare his love publicly, taking full responsibility for the initial deception and clearing the heroine’s name. The book concludes with a heartwarming fast-forward epilogue, showing the couple establishing a hockey charity program together, happily settled down far away from toxic media attention.

 

Polished Ice vs. Raw Friction: Critical Assessment of the Novel

The “Real Talk”: Pacing, Prose, and Impact

Lana Ferguson’s prose is incredibly engaging, utilizing a dual perspective that allows readers to feel the internal friction of both protagonists. The pacing is deliberate, ensuring that the transition from strangers to partners feels entirely earned. While some sports romances treat the athletic aspect as a mere aesthetic choice, Ferguson treats hockey with respect, weaving detailed playbooks and locker-room dynamics naturally into the narrative fabric. The emotional resonance hits hard because the characters’ vulnerabilities feel grounded in real-world anxieties about aging, career longevity, and identity outside of success.

The Anatomy of a Competitor: In-Depth Character Analysis

The protagonists are wonderfully layered individuals. The hero is not just a arrogant athlete; he is a tired warrior figuring out his next steps, which gives him an endearing, protective nature. The heroine is fiercely independent, holding her own against the intense public pressure that comes with dating a celebrity athlete. Their relationship evolution is built on mutual respect and shared vulnerabilities rather than superficial attraction alone. The side characters, particularly the hero’s teammates, provide fantastic comedic relief and a true sense of found family that elevates the overall story arc.

Public Identities and Private Truths: Themes & Motifs Deep Dive

At its core, The Final Score explores the conflict between public persona and authentic selfhood. Both characters struggle with how society defines them versus who they actually want to be when the cameras turn off. The ice itself serves as a profound motif—representing a surface that is pristine and solid on top, but dangerous and fragile if the temperature shifts even slightly. Ferguson also delves into themes of redemption, showing how forgiveness—both of oneself and of others—is a prerequisite for building a lasting connection.
